Table 3.
Laboratory data.
Parameters | Control subjects | Patients with DN | P Value |
---|---|---|---|
(N = 12) | (N = 19) | ||
BG, mg/dl | 93.2 ± 4.6 | 170.5 ± 12.3* | 0.0003 |
HbA1c, % | (N/A) | 8.1 ± 0.5 | (N/A) |
T-Cho, mg/dl | 190.4 ± 14.0 | 250.4 ± 15.2* | 0.0119 |
TG, mg/dl | 165.3 ± 48.1 | 309.0 ± 55.8* | 0.0106 |
HDL, mg/dl | 64.5 ± 5.3 | 50.5 ± 2.3* | 0.0200 |
LDL, mg/dl | 95.6 ± 10.9 | 135.9 ± 15.7 | 0.0891 |
UNA, g/day | 2.2 ± 0.2 | 2.3 ± 0.2 | 0.8702 |
UCl, g/day | 3.2 ± 0.4 | 3.0 ± 0.4 | 0.6238 |
UNaCl, g/day | 5.4 ± 0.6 | 5.3 ± 0.6 | 0.7855 |
UPro, mg/day | 91.7 ± 24.4 | 4078.2 ± 928.8* | < 0.0001 |
Serum Cr, mg/dl | 0.6 ± 0.04 | 1.1 ± 0.2* | 0.0166 |
eGFR, mL/min/per 1.73 m2 | 97.8 ± 6.1 | 68.3 ± 8.9* | 0.0219 |
HbA1c was measured according to the method of the Japan Diabetes Society (JDS) unit. DN indicates diabetic nephropathy; BG, blood glucose; HbA1c, hemoglobin A1c; T-Cho, total cholesterol; TG, triglyceride; HDL, high density lipoprotein; LDL, low density lipoprotein; UNA, urinary sodium excretion; UCl, urinary chloride excretion; UNaCl, urinary sodium chloride excretion; UPro, urinary protein excretion; Cr, creatinine; eGFR, estimated glomerular filtration rate. * P < 0.05 vs. control subjects.
